Latest data from Korlantas Polri as of 20 May 2026 shows East Java leading with more than 6.5 million four-wheeled vehicles and buses.
Indonesia’s car population has reached 28,149,254 units. This total includes 21,264,759 passenger cars, 6,571,432 goods vehicles and 313,063 buses.
The national vehicle fleet now stands at 176,301,749 units. East Java tops the list with 5,638,690 passenger cars, 825,369 goods vehicles and 48,911 buses.
Polda Metro Jaya ranks second with more than five million units. Central Java comes third with over 2.5 million four-wheeled vehicles.
The growth reflects rising transport needs and economic activity across regions.
